Gold Coast will name their new head coach on Tuesday afternoon, with interim Neil Henry believed to have secured the position.
Henry has been with the Titans since the start of the season as an assistant to former coach John Cartwright, taking up the reins after Cartwright’s resignation at the start of August.
The Titans have called a media conference in Robina, where Henry’s appointment as the club’s new coach should be confirmed.
Henry, the former head coach of North Queensland and Canberra, is yet to win a game in his three games at the helm of the Titans, including a 42-0 hiding by the Warriors last weekend.
The 53-year-old’s first match in charge of the club on a permanent basis will be Sunday’s final round home clash against Canterbury.
Henry faces a huge task reinvigorating the embattled Titans, who are undergoing a full review of their operations following a fourth consecutive year without finals football.
The club has also lost experienced trio Luke Bailey, Ashley Harrison and Mark Minichiello for next season, with Bailey and Harrison retiring and Minichiello heading to the English Super League.
